Name:Mine shaft on Roborough Down, Buckland Monachorum

Summary

Depicted on historic maps from the early 20th century. May be associated with South Yeoland Consols Mine. Visible as an earthwork pit and levelled platform on aerial photographs taken from 1946 onwards and on visualisations of lidar data captured between 1998 and 2017.

Hegarty, C., Knight, S. and Sims, R., 2019-2020, The South Devon Coast to Dartmoor Aerial Investigation and Mapping Survey. Area 2, Avon Valley to Plymouth (AI&M, formerly NMP) (Interpretation). SDV362982.

An earthwork pit, approximately 50 by 20 metres with irregular edges, is visible as an earthwork on aerial photographs taken from 1946 onwards and on visualisations derived from lidar data captured between 1998 and 2017. It corresponds to the ‘Old Shaft’ depicted on the historic mapping in this location. An earthwork platform just to the south-west, circa 125 by 30 metres, is also visible on the lidar visualisations, and may have been a working area associated with the tin industry here. The earthworks are sited at the end of openwork MDV28243 and may have resulted from reworking of this previously exploited area.
